Keep Name of Converted Request Queue Project when Project is Duplicated

We have several request queues that route requests to the correct project manager. Each queue is for a different project scope. 

We want to keep the name of the original queue in converted projects and in projects duplicated from the converted projects.

The standard converted request fields are deleted when a project is copied which makes sense.

 

Can I add some kind of calculated field to hold the name of the queue when the project is duplicated?

@kautuk_sahni , for a number of reasons, I added a field to a custom form for scope. I set the default value for the scope in the project templates. We have different project templates for each scope value.

You best bet is to update the queue name while duplicating the project or if you're using Fusion this could be a small automation that takes care of it.
